“The portraits that I create out of the cremated remains of pets thematize and transform the notion of likeness, the aboriginal purpose of portraiture: to keep the dead among us in charged ceremonial artifacts.” Heide Hatry, founder of Icons in Ash

The experience of people who live with an Anima in Ash portrait suggests a consolatory effect and a feeling of continuing memorialization of their beloved pet.

Our exclusive, recently patented transfer process was perfected over years of experimenting for our Ash-transfer Pet Portaits.

We create a subtly textured surface out of ash particles, onto which we transfer the portrait image. These cremation keepsakes are enduring work of art that captures the spirit of your beloved pet in its vibrant yet soothing presence. Contained in a secure wooden shadow-box frame equipped with glass protection.

All we need is a small amount of cremated remains (about two ounces, we’d send you a mailing kit, that makes it clear and easy) and a photograph (guidelines for how to select the photo can be found on our order form)
